The poll was simply to gauge interest of what people want. Gauging interest like this is also quite hard because there are various ways of cheating the system.

Some ways which are considered:

Poll, 1 person 1 vote with open results on XDAG.io website.
PoW, the miners decide the result.
Captcha solving.
Tx voting.

The problem with the Google Forms poll is that it allows for multiple votes, which resulted in malicious attempts to skew the vote in one direction. The result is that a majority of the votes want as much reduction as possible to increase the profit as much as possible. This is why the polling system has to be reconsidered.

Something further to consider is that the poll was never said to be a final vote which determines the future of the coin. There has been a lot of criticism because of this which is unnecessary. There is no need to decide now, rather it is better to wait a little bit and let PoW decide. This is perhaps the best and most decentralized way of deciding.

With that said, there are some further improvements to the core in PR #88 on GitHub which is currently under review.
